| Application: | Esculin hydrate has been used as a component of sporulation-inducing esculin agar. It has also been used for esculin uptake assay. |
| Biochem/physiol Actions: | Esculin is a coumarin glycoside that demonstrates antioxidant activitites and protection against chemically-induced carcinogenesis. Esculin is utilized in microbiology for the isolation and identification of Enterococcus (group D streptococci). |
| General description: | Esculin hydrate has vasoprotective and venotonic properties. |
